In a shocking incident, three individuals have lost their lives, and one other is critically injured following a shooting in Lake Cargelligo, a small town in New South Wales, Australia. The police received an emergency call reporting gunfire in a residential area around 4:40 PM local time.

According to NSW police, a man and a woman were found dead inside a vehicle, while another woman was killed in a separate shooting shortly thereafter. Another man is currently hospitalized in serious condition.

The authorities have not disclosed the relationship between the suspect and the victims, who are believed to be involved in a domestic violence situation. Assistant Commissioner Andrew Holland emphasized the gravity of the situation, urging residents to remain indoors as multiple crime scenes have been established.

Any death in a small country town is confronting, said Holland, adding that the horrific scene faced by emergency responders was distressing. Lake Cargelligo, situated in the heart of New South Wales, has a close-knit community of about 1,500 residents.
